Yep, after a few listens the melody has started to come through and its nice. That beat though! Fuzzy Logik have a way with syncopation thats really their own, accents in all the 'wrong' places making you move in a different way.

As for the best funky DJ i would say Marcus is pretty hard to beat tbh when he's on form, especially the way he mixes vocal tunes together which is a very difficult thing to get right. i would also say generally the standard of mixing skills of the live FM DJs like Murdz, Jewelzy, Mad One, Bigz etc is pretty high. They've all got good skills. The Petchy sets from last year were obviously a bit of a peak but I don't think he even plays funky anymore.
